I’ve been around animals since I was a young girl, from dogs, cats, birds, ferrets to reptiles and amphibians. I even owned chickens when I lived in the country. After getting my Zoology major, and having worked at numerous clinics and with many different species including horses and exotic species, I worked at a primate center in UW Madison overseeing the behavior and enrichment program of monkeys. I also have experience with positive reinforcement training and the safe recapture and handling of wild animals. After several years I decided to pursue graduate school to become a teacher.
